renew

The second step on the road of Renew is the formation of the small faith sharing groups. It is probably best to begin by explaining what the faith sharing groups are not. They are not self - help groups. They are not theology classes. They are not catechism classes. They are not a prayer group. They are not a Bible class.

What are they? They are a gathering of people who want to grow in their faith. They are a group of people who will use a booklet with certain themes on the Holy Trinity. In the booklet there will be passages from the Holy Bible, and a small reflection on the Holy Trinity that is taken from the Catechism of the Catholic Church. There will be questions to help people think about how their faith everyday is touched by the Holy Trinity. "What does the Holy Trinity mean in my life?".

The most important part of the one and a half hours of meeting each week is the sharing about the faith. People do not have to speak if they feel uncomfortable. They can still participate by listening. There will be people who will share and that might encourage others. No, it doesn’t have to be "earth shattering" sharing. Just the little things that happen can really help people understand the faith in a special way. People sharing their faith helps others to see how God works in their lives.

When a person begins to discover God present in their lives, they are motivated to learn more about their faith. An experience of God leads many times to a deeper knowledge of God.
